Bachelor Degrees in Filmmaking
Studying filmmaking can prepare an individual to create their own movies or other types of films. The student may study a variety of details about creating a film, ranging from learning how to cast actors, to discovering how to edit and perfect the finished product.
A bachelor's degree is given to students who fulfill the necessary requirements given by the college or university they are attending. The requirements include three to seven years of focus on a subject, typically referred to as a major or concentration.
